WebSep 18, 2024 · Prepare bleach. Put on your protective gloves to prepare the bleach and water mix! Never use full strength bleach. It should be diluted to 50% bleach and 50% water. Grab an empty and clean spray bottle and pour a ratio of 1:1 bleach and water into it. A cup of each is plenty is you have a small bottle. WebNov 7, 2024 · Add ingredients to a spray bottle and shake. Spray the walls, doors, and floor of your shower and tub. Use it on shower curtains, too. Let surfaces air dry. There’s no need to rinse, wipe, or squeegee. Store unused spray in a cool, dark place and shake well before each use. Homemade Vinegar-Free Daily Shower Spray
